当前位置: 首页 > news >正文

5分钟搞定Draw.io Mermaid插件:可视化图表开发终极方案

5分钟搞定Draw.io Mermaid插件:可视化图表开发终极方案

【免费下载链接】drawio_mermaid_pluginMermaid plugin for drawio desktop项目地址: https://gitcode.com/gh_mirrors/dr/drawio_mermaid_plugin

还在为绘制复杂流程图而烦恼吗?每次手动拖拽形状、调整位置、对齐元素,既耗时又容易出错。Draw.io Mermaid插件的出现,彻底改变了这种低效的绘图模式,让技术文档中的图表创建变得简单高效。

零基础配置教程:从安装到实战的完整指南

传统绘图方式与代码驱动方案的对比一目了然:

体验维度传统拖拽绘图Mermaid代码驱动
创建速度逐一手动操作批量代码生成
修改效率逐一调整元素全局替换语法
版本控制二进制文件差异文本diff对比
复用能力复制粘贴图形代码片段复用
布局精度手动对齐调整自动布局算法

为什么选择Mermaid插件?想象一下,你只需要写几行简单的文本代码,就能自动生成专业的流程图、时序图、甘特图。这不仅节省了时间,更重要的是保证了图表的一致性和专业性。

核心价值:重新定义可视化图表创建方式

这个插件将Mermaid的强大语法解析能力无缝集成到Draw.io的友好界面中。你可以在熟悉的Draw.io环境中,享受到代码驱动的高效绘图体验。左侧的形状库中新增了Mermaid分类,包含了各种图表模板,拖拽到画布后双击即可编辑代码。

真正的"所见即所得"- 当你输入Mermaid语法时,画布上的图表会实时更新,立即看到最终效果。这种即时反馈让图表调整变得异常简单,不再需要反复预览和修改。

实战操作:问题导向的解决方案

问题1:如何快速开始?解决方案:克隆项目仓库到本地,进入drawio_desktop目录执行npm install安装依赖,然后运行npm run build生成插件文件。

问题2:插件安装后不显示怎么办?解决方案:检查Draw.io版本是否兼容,重启应用,或查看控制台错误信息。大多数安装问题都能通过简单的排查步骤解决。

问题3:语法错误导致预览失败?解决方案:插件内置了语法检查功能,错误位置会有明确提示。同时,Mermaid官方文档提供了完整的语法参考。

场景应用:真实案例提升工作效率

案例故事:技术文档的自动化图表

小王是团队的技术文档工程师,每天需要维护大量的系统架构图和API流程图。以前他需要花费大量时间在Draw.io中手动绘制,现在他只需要维护Mermaid代码文件,图表会自动更新到文档中。

甘特图项目管理- 使用简单的文本语法就能创建专业的项目进度图:

gantt title 产品开发计划 需求分析 :a1, 2024-01-01, 30d 技术设计 :after a1, 20d 开发实现 :2024-02-20, 45d

序列图API文档- 清晰展示系统间的调用关系,代码与图形完美对应:

进阶技巧:提升使用体验的小窍门

自定义主题配色- 通过修改配置文件,可以为不同项目设置专属的图表风格。比如技术文档使用蓝色系,产品设计使用绿色系,让图表与整体设计风格保持一致。

批量处理技巧- 如果你有多个相关的图表需要创建,可以编写脚本批量生成Mermaid代码,然后一次性导入到Draw.io中。

快捷键操作- 记住几个常用快捷键能显著提升操作效率。比如Ctrl+Z撤销、Ctrl+Y重做,以及插件特有的快捷键组合。

常见问题快速诊断

遇到插件不工作的情况,按照以下步骤排查:

  1. 确认Draw.io版本支持插件功能
  2. 检查插件文件是否正确加载
  3. 查看浏览器控制台的错误信息
  4. 验证Mermaid语法是否正确

大多数问题都能在几分钟内解决。插件的稳定性和兼容性经过充分测试,可以放心在生产环境中使用。

总结:让图表创建回归本质

Draw.io Mermaid插件不仅仅是一个工具,更是一种思维方式的转变。它将图表创建从繁琐的手工操作中解放出来,让开发者能够专注于内容本身,而不是形式表现。

通过掌握这套方案,你将能够在技术文档、项目管理和教育培训等多个场景中,高效创建和管理专业级可视化图表。让图表真正成为沟通的桥梁,而不是额外的负担。

【免费下载链接】drawio_mermaid_pluginMermaid plugin for drawio desktop项目地址: https://gitcode.com/gh_mirrors/dr/drawio_mermaid_plugin

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

http://www.rkmt.cn/news/90545.html

相关文章:

  • 7、让你的MCE PC实现音频和视频的输入输出
  • Mac电池健康守护神器:Battery Toolkit终极使用指南
  • GRETNA脑网络分析终极指南:7天掌握MATLAB神经影像核心技术
  • Mac鼠标优化神器:彻底解决第三方鼠标在macOS的糟糕体验
  • 1.6万美元复现SOTA!LLaVA-OneVision-1.5开源生态颠覆多模态训练范式
  • 5个关键步骤:AI智能体架构设计实战指南
  • 开源大模型突破网页代理瓶颈:WebRL-GLM-4-9B成功率达43%超越GPT-4
  • Amlogic S9XXX盒子Armbian刷机终极教程:从电视盒到全能服务器的华丽变身
  • FSM销售机器人架构图
  • VRRTest终极指南:5分钟学会显示器性能检测神器
  • 2025多模态新标杆:Lumina-DiMOO全离散扩散架构如何重塑AI生成效率
  • AI短视频自动生成神器:告别创作困境,10分钟开启批量变现之路
  • OpenWRT迅雷快鸟插件:一键实现家庭网络极速加速
  • Blender 3MF插件使用指南:探索5个实用的创意技巧
  • GRETNA脑网络分析工具箱:5步快速上手的终极指南
  • AMD Ryzen处理器终极调校指南:SMUDebugTool完整实战手册
  • 掌握VRR测试:从入门到精通的实用指南
  • 2025年下半年四川成都植物油厂家靠谱榜单 - 2025年11月品牌推荐榜
  • 苹果Mac终极电源管理指南:Battery Toolkit完整使用教程
  • 如何快速掌握Charticulator:交互式图表设计的完整指南
  • Arduino MQTT客户端:物联网设备通信的完整解决方案
  • ComfyUI ControlNet预处理器实战教程:从零构建AI图像控制工作流
  • 39、LDAP与Web集成及源码编译指南
  • 动画制作效率提升300%:阿里Wan2.2-Animate-14B开源,消费级GPU即可部署
  • yfinance终极教程:3步搞定股票数据分析,新手也能轻松上手
  • O-MVLL实战指南:移动应用代码混淆的10个核心技巧
  • 5步精通Obsidian模板:打造高效个人知识管理系统
  • AnomalyGPT革命:零阈值智能异常检测彻底改变工业质检
  • ClusterGVis:基因表达数据聚类与可视化的终极解决方案
  • 百度网盘批量转存终极教程:一键管理海量文件的高效方案